Understanding Mathematical Probabilities Over Intuition
A viable baccarat framework relies heavily on cold statistics rather than speculative patterns on a tracking board. The Banker bet consistently holds a lower house edge of roughly 1.06%, making it the mathematical anchor for any sensible strategy. Relying on verified probabilities protects your capital far better than guessing when a streak might flip.
Conversely, high-payout side options such as Tie bets present a significantly steeper house advantage that quickly erodes session funds. Experienced participants recognize that avoiding these tempting side wagers is crucial for keeping overall losses to a minimum. Maintaining focus on core outcomes ensures that your betting decisions remain anchored in sound principles.
Implementing Capital Protection Controls
Sustainability in casino gaming is entirely dependent on how effectively you control your exposure to financial risk. Dividing your total gaming allowance into smaller, standardized betting units prevents rapid depletion during inevitable losing sequences. By risking only a minimal percentage of your pool on any given hand, you ensure that variance does not end your session prematurely.
Establishing firm stop-loss boundaries and predetermined profit targets further reinforces financial safety. The Critical Role of Emotional Discipline
Even the most statistically sound strategy will fail if a player succumbs to frustration and begins chasing losses. Emotional discipline acts as the ultimate filter, allowing you to execute your planned routine without sudden, erratic changes in wager size. Taking structured breaks during extended sessions helps maintain clarity and keeps impulsive wagers at bay.
Treating baccarat as a structured form of entertainment rather than an income stream sets healthy expectations. Players who respect table limits and view wins as favorable statistical variances maintain control over their experience. Long-term enjoyment ultimately stems from disciplined habits, consistent execution, and realistic goal setting.
